Output 39bd99ce167e11c6ab57819f942007441d089e356ec1e0e0c806b666018d2e1a:12

value
746000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 355242d3c02d5ceecde14ab8fe8f2dcf29e18943 OP_EQUAL
address
36YxHJqHZ8Lk68oLwuUbDArYDjHw282Luw
transaction
39bd99ce167e11c6ab57819f942007441d089e356ec1e0e0c806b666018d2e1a
spent
true